Katie Thompson, DVM
Emergency Medicine Veterinarian
Katie Thompson, DVM, is an Emergency Medicine Veterinarian at MedVet Atlanta, where she has been a part of the team since 2025.
Dr. Thompson earned a Bachelor of Science degree in zoology from Washington State University before completing her Doctor of Veterinary Medicine degree at Washington State University College of Veterinary Medicine.
Her special interests include emergency and critical care, transfusion medicine, soft tissue surgery, traumatic injuries and wound care, toxicities, and feline urinary obstructions. Dr. Thompson’s favorite part of the veterinary profession is being there for pets and their families in emergency situations. She values the opportunity to make a difference when it matters most, and she finds it especially rewarding to see a critically ill pet recover and regain strength.
